Ezekiel Chapter 42 continues the detailed vision of the temple that God reveals to the prophet Ezekiel. This chapter focuses on the outer court of the temple complex, describing the various chambers and their dimensions. The chapter emphasizes the holiness of the temple area, as it is set apart for the worship of the Lord. The chambers are designated for the priests, who are responsible for performing the sacred duties and maintaining the sanctity of the temple. The layout of the temple serves as a reminder of God’s presence among His people and His desire for them to approach Him in holiness. The measurements and descriptions reflect the order and beauty of God’s design, reinforcing the importance of worship in the life of Israel.
The chapter concludes with a reminder of the significance of the temple as a place where God dwells among His people.
